WebDec 20, 2024 · Borehole geophysics is the science of recording and analyzing measurements of physical properties made in wells or test holes. Probes that measure different properties are lowered into the borehole to collect continuous or point data that is graphically displayed as a geophysical log. WebJan 16, 2014 · Well test interpretation is a process of recovering this information by exploring the pressure data with special tools and techniques. It is a non-unique process, which leads to a range of possible interpretations that are consistent with the pressure data.
